Assign a voice tag to an entry
Before you can use voice dialling,
you must first assign a voice tag to
the number.
1. In the standby mode, use scroll
down to enter the contacts list.
2. Highlight the contact you want
to assign a voice tag, and select
Details
>
Options
>
Add voice
tag
.
3. Select
Start
; then speak clearly
into the microphone.
Do not select
Quit
unless you want
to cancel the recording.
The device automatically stops
recording, saves, and replays the
voice tag.
appears next to the
phone numbers that have voice tags
assigned.
If recording is not successful, your
device displays
Voice system error
. In
this case, select
Options
>
Add voice
tag
, and repeat Step 3.
Dial a number
1. In the standby mode, select and
hold
Contacts
.
2. When you hear several beeps and
Speak now
appears, release the
key.
3. Pronounce the voice tag clearly
into the microphone.
When the device finds the voice tag,
Found:
appears, and the device
automatically dials the number. If
the device does not locate a number
or recognise the voice tag,
No match
found
appears.
Voice tag options
After you have associated a voice
tag to a contact, you can choose one
of the following options:
Playback
1. In the standby mode, select
Contacts
>
Voice tags
.
2. Scroll to the name with the voice
tag you want to hear.
3. Select
Options
>
Playback
.
Modify
1. In the standby mode, select
Contacts
>
Voice tags
.
2. Scroll to the name with the voice
tag you want to change.
3. Select
Options
>
Change
.
4. Select
Start
, then speak clearly
into the microphone. The device
repeats your voice tag, and
Voice
tag saved
appears.
Delete
1.
In the standby mode, select
Contacts
>
Voice tags
.
2. Scroll to the name with the voice
tag you want to erase.
3. Select
Options
>
Delete
.
4. Select
OK
to erase the voice tag.
